POSITION OVERVIEW:

As a Sr. Project Manager at LJA Land Development, you will be responsible for interpreting, organizing, executing and coordinating engineering projects which have unique or controversial problems and an important effect on major company programs.

A TYPICAL DAY MIGHT INCLUDE:
  • Planning, coordinating and directing a large and important engineering project or a number of smaller projects with many complex features.
  • Supervision of engineering and support personnel.
  • Analyzing project scope, client’s RFP and firm’s proposal. Organize work on project and set procedures in accomplishing project
  • Developing and monitoring project design schedule to meet client and firm time objectives.
  • Developing and monitoring client’s budget and schedule.
  • Senior Project Manager is both a team leader and a client manager.
  • Business development, proposal writing and project management
  • Managing less experienced engineers and/or technical support personnel
  • Conceptualizing the initial design approach for a major phases of a large project, or have overall responsibility for the engineering work on a project
  • Planning, scheduling and conducting or coordinating engineering projects involving conventional engineering practices as well as projects that includes a variety of complex features such as conflicting design requirements
  • Exercises judgment in the independent evaluation, selection, and substantial adaptation and modification of standard techniques, procedures and criteria.
REQUIRED EDUCATION/LICENSE/CERTIFICATIONS:
  • Bachelor of Science, Civil Engineering
  • Licensed Professional Engineer
RE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:
  • 10+ years of post‑graduate experience or master’s degree and 2‑3+ years of post‑Master’s experience.
  • Ability to build strong relationships
IDEALLY, YOU SHOULD ALSO HAVE:
  • Deep familiarity with local agency regulations and permitting processes.
  • Experience leading large, multi‑disciplinary teams or high‑profile projects.
  • Existing relationships within local development or municipal communities.
